BlacKkKlansman is based on the true story of Ron Stallworth, the first black cop ever hired in Colorado Springs, in the 1970s. Stallworth Washington infiltrated the Ku Klux Klan via telephone; a white cop Adam Driver would go in person to the meetings. What Spike Lee and his cast capture in BlacKkKlansman is a snapshot of America at a particular time. It won the Grand Jury Prize at Cannes this year.
